THE ACTION OF PRODUCTS BASED ON NAD, ANA AND BA ON THE FRUIT LOAD CONTROL IN GOLDEN REINDERS APPLE TREES

Published in Scientific Papers. Series B, Horticulture, Vol. LXVIV, Issue 1
Written by Ananie PEȘTEANU, Oleg CALESTRU

The research was carried out in the plantation of the LLC 'Codru ST' enterprise founded in 2006. The efficiency of apple fruits chemical thinning on Golden Reinders variety grafted on the M9 rootstock was studied, under the action of the naphthylacetamide NAD (Geramid-New), naphthylacetic acid ANA (Dirager) and benzyladenine BA (Gerba 4LG), in different doses and thinning periods. Optimum values for the number of fruits in the crown, the average weight of a fruit, the production of fruits per tree and per hectare, as well as the average diameter of a fruit were obtained in the case of treatment with Geramid-New products 2.0 l/ha, Dirager 0.4 l/ha and Gerba 4LG 2.5 l/ha, recording values similar to the manual thinning option. A significant effect was recorded when treating with Geramid-New 2.0 l/ha when 80% of petals fell + 2-3 days, with Dirager 0.4 l/ha when the central fruit diameter was 8-9 mm and Gerba 4LG 2.5 l/ha when the fruit diameter was 10-15 mm.
